diff options
author | Ansis Brammanis <brammanis@gmail.com> | 2015-06-03 21:12:46 -0400 |
---|---|---|
committer | Ansis Brammanis <brammanis@gmail.com> | 2015-06-09 11:07:17 -0400 |
commit | cfee5aa8ef73b5bd2050bd68d584846192ebf0a2 (patch) | |
tree | 686b327bc5be995d3b7aee2b30e7be1d217dfad5 /src | |
parent | 0c5f8a2c59fdeeadcab52675e81e7a4e8904ed58 (diff) | |
download | qtlocation-mapboxgl-cfee5aa8ef73b5bd2050bd68d584846192ebf0a2.tar.gz |
fix text-letter-spacing render test by using float
Diffstat (limited to 'src')
-rw-r--r-- | src/mbgl/text/font_stack.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/mbgl/text/font_stack.cpp b/src/mbgl/text/font_stack.cpp index fc1be0fb72..88a739b804 100644 --- a/src/mbgl/text/font_stack.cpp +++ b/src/mbgl/text/font_stack.cpp @@ -27,8 +27,8 @@ const Shaping FontStack::getShaping(const std::u32string &string, const float ma // the y offset *should* be part of the font metadata const int32_t yOffset = -17; - int32_t x = std::round(translate.x * 24); // one em - const int32_t y = std::round(translate.y * 24) + yOffset; // one em + float x = std::round(translate.x * 24); // one em + const float y = std::round(translate.y * 24) + yOffset; // one em // Loop through all characters of this label and shape. for (uint32_t chr : string) { |